Oto Acting oddly Hi All I have a 29 gallon tank with good readings 1 German Ram 5 black phatom tetra 4 panda cories 6 zebra danios and ghost shrimp - multiple The fish I am having issues with is my Oto, I originally had 3 but two of them died randomly, think I just got some bad fish from the store. They died about 3 weeks after I had brought them home and I am only left with one Oto. He has been acting very oddly lately. He has plenty of algae to take care of in my tank, because I want to leave it there for himt o eat, but he doesn't eat it. I've put fresh blanched veggies into the tank also, he barely touches them, if not at all ( I think my cories eat it mostly and shrimp). Today he is staying up by the filter just swimming in the stream coming out of it, kind of hovering like my danios do. Any suggestions on what I can do for him? I can't really get more fish for my tank unless some of them died randomly. Thanks! |
I dunno if this will help, but I've kept ottos for about 2 years consistantly, and I can say that when I originally only kept one, he NEVER cleaned, he barely did anything, but as soon as I bought another one they BOTH cleaned all the time. I'm pretty sure it's just attributed to pure competition. So I've always kept 2 or more since then and never had the problem again. Hope it helps, |

They're definitely best kept in groups, as a schooling fish he/she is probably stressed out being suddenly alone. I have also heard that live plants like anacharis really help with keeping them alive. |
